热门资讯

声网SDK支持多频道音视频吗?

发布时间2025-06-14 16:16

在当今的互联网时代,音视频通信已经成为人们日常生活和工作中不可或缺的一部分。为了满足不同场景下的音视频需求,许多开发者都在寻找一款功能强大、性能稳定的音视频SDK。声网(Agora)作为全球领先的实时音视频通信平台,其SDK支持多频道音视频功能,为开发者提供了极大的便利。本文将详细探讨声网SDK的多频道音视频功能,帮助您更好地了解这一技术优势。

一、声网SDK简介

声网(Agora)成立于2013年,是一家专注于实时音视频通信技术的公司。其核心产品——声网SDK,为开发者提供了一站式的音视频通信解决方案。声网SDK支持多种开发语言,包括Java、C++、Objective-C、Swift等,可广泛应用于移动端、Web端和桌面端等多种平台。

二、多频道音视频功能介绍

  1. 什么是多频道音视频

多频道音视频是指在一个音视频通信场景中,可以同时支持多个音视频频道。简单来说,就是多个用户可以同时进行音视频通话或直播。


  1. 声网SDK的多频道音视频优势

(1)高并发能力:声网SDK的多频道音视频功能支持大规模用户同时在线,能够满足大型直播、会议等场景的需求。

(2)低延迟:声网SDK采用自主研发的音视频编解码技术,确保音视频传输的实时性,降低延迟,提升用户体验。

(3)稳定可靠:声网SDK具有强大的网络适应性,能够在各种网络环境下保持音视频通信的稳定性。

(4)灵活配置:开发者可以根据实际需求,灵活配置音视频参数,如分辨率、帧率、码率等,以满足不同场景下的音视频需求。


  1. 多频道音视频应用场景

(1)在线教育:多频道音视频功能可以支持多个学生同时与老师进行音视频互动,提高教学效果。

(2)远程会议:企业可以利用多频道音视频功能,实现多地、多人同时参加的在线会议。

(3)直播互动:直播平台可以支持多个主播同时进行直播,提高直播的趣味性和互动性。

(4)社交娱乐:多频道音视频功能可以支持多人同时进行语音聊天、视频通话等社交娱乐活动。

三、声网SDK多频道音视频使用方法

  1. 注册声网账号:首先,开发者需要在声网官网注册账号,并获取App ID。

  2. 集成声网SDK:根据开发平台,将声网SDK集成到您的项目中。

  3. 初始化SDK:在项目中调用初始化接口,设置App ID等参数。

  4. 创建音视频频道:调用创建音视频频道接口,为用户创建音视频通话或直播频道。

  5. 加入音视频频道:用户加入创建的音视频频道,开始音视频通信。

  6. 设置音视频参数:根据实际需求,设置音视频参数,如分辨率、帧率、码率等。

  7. 结束音视频通信:通信结束后,调用结束接口,释放资源。

四、总结

声网SDK的多频道音视频功能为开发者提供了强大的音视频通信能力,可广泛应用于各类场景。通过本文的介绍,相信您已经对声网SDK的多频道音视频功能有了更深入的了解。如果您正在寻找一款功能强大、性能稳定的音视频SDK,不妨试试声网SDK。

猜你喜欢:小游戏开发